Warning Signs Your Brakes May Need Attention
Contact the Red Deer team if you notice:
- Squealing, scraping or grinding sounds
- A soft, firm or unusually low brake pedal
- Shaking or vibration while braking
- The vehicle pulling to one side
- A brake warning light
- Longer stopping distances
- A change in how the vehicle responds when braking
These symptoms do not always indicate the same repair. Required testing, replacement parts, pricing and appointment availability depend on the individual vehicle and must be confirmed before work proceeds.
